Alverno Shuts Out Mount Mary In Season Opener
Five different Alverno College players scored a goal in the Inferno's season-opening victory over visiting Mount Mary College Tuesday evening at Alverno Field.

The Inferno (1-0) managed just two goals in the first half, but added five second-half scores for the 7-0 shutout win over their crosstown foe.
It took Nava Moniriarani (Oak Creek, Wis.) just over a minute to put the Inferno in front with an unassisted goal about five yards out in front on the left-side.

The junior midfielder assisted on the next goal in the 25th minute as her pass was high and hit the crossbar, but Neysel Powell (Milwaukee/MSL) punched it past the Blue Angels' goalkeeper for the score.
Mount Mary (1-2) got off six shots -- including just one on goal -- while the Inferno fired off 22, 13 on goal.

Brittany Carpenter (Winneconne, Wis./Neenah) and Amber Thomas (Glendale, Wis./Nicolet) would each add a goal in the second half, while Moniriarani added her second in the final period.
Rookie Andrea Bowhall (Salem, Wis./Bradford) added back-to-back scores in the 67th and 75th minutes for round out the scoring.
Alverno extended its winning-streak to 13 straight over Mount Mary with the win.
The Inferno gets right back into action with its first Northern Athletics Conference contest at Lakeland College, tomorrow at 4:30 p.m.
